Well, it was working pretty good until this morning when I tried using
"Help > Customize > Top Level... > Wp > Lpr" to change things. Either
I'm dense or those menus need a little sprucing up.
If, from the commandline, I do:
lp -o cpi=12 -o prettyprint -o page-left=72 -o page-top=72 -o \
page-right=72 -o page-bottom=72 filename
(note the use of "lp" rather than "lpr"-- a CUPS thing), I get an
absolutely beautifully printed document. It would make Mom proud. But
I haven't been able to figure out how to put this into the verdammt
Customize menu puzzle.
Hopefully some gleaming elisp maven here can provide the code for .emacs
which would properly set the couple variables to produce what my
commandline does. Please?

Kevin Rodgers at 10:18 (UTC-0700) on Tue, 21 Jan 2003 said:
= Kai Großjohann wrote:
=
= > gebser@ameritech.net writes:
= >
= >
= >>(custom-set-variables
= >> '(lpr-page-header-program "pr --page-width=84 --indent=5"))
= >>
= >
= > Does this really work? Under Unix, it will try to call a program
= > that has a longish name including spaces and equals signs... At
= > least that's what I think.
=
= Yeah, that should probably be
=
= (setq lpr-page-header-switches '("-page-width=84" "--indent=5"))
